About the Position
Bond University are seeking experienced, motivated, and customer-focused Commis Chefs to join our friendly and dedicated Food and Beverage team at our Robina campus.
Responsible for delivering exceptional product and service, you will contribute to creating a welcoming environment where students and guests can enjoy professional service and a great variety of food. These roles prepare food following set guidelines, ensuring food and beverage procedures comply with State and Federal legislation for OH&S and health and hygiene.
Flexible shifts are available between 6:00am and 11:00pm to support a healthy work-life balance.
About the person
The successful applicants will have:
- Previous experience in a similar role
- An appropriate level of training to perform cooking duties
- Excellent communication skills
- A proven ability to work effectively in a busy team environment and under pressure
- Excellent customer service skills
Salary details
The hourly base rate for these casual roles is $39.92 (includes 25% casual loading) plus 12% superannuation and any applicable penalty rates.
